Bee Fly   (three photos)
possible Poecilanthrax tegminipennis

beautiful bee fly
Bee Fly on Antelope Island, Davis County,
Utah. They really are pretty with their
fluffy little abdomens.  © Carol Davis 9-10-2017

possible Poecilanthrax tegmenipenis
These bee flies are all over the place on
Antelope Island. © Carol Davis 9-10-2017

bee fly
I found this busy bee fly on Antelope Island. 
According to Wikipedia, fly larvae in the genus
Poecilanthrax grow inside moth larvae.

© Carol Davis 9-2-2008

